PLANT CITY - Their games at the Disney Wide World of Sports Complex won't count against the official record of the Plant City Raiders. Given that, it was a pretty good trip.
The Raiders lost twice at the KSA Events Holiday Basketball Tournament, falling 69-51 to El Toro of California and 57-49 to Shawnee of New Jersey.
"I was pleased. It was the kind of thing I want our guys to experience," said Raiders head coach Dale Chambers, who had never been to Disney.
Chambers said the team got to play against two types of opponents, with the California team being very physical.
"They pushed around a little bit, but we handled ourselves well," Chambers said.
Plant City (6-4) returns to the court Wednesday, hosting Sarasota for the first time since the Sailors ended the Raiders' season in the district tournament.
After that, it's another big one when Durant visits Friday.
The Raiders girls' team, off to a strong start, gets back into district play Thursday at Lakeland.
